Celebrating Philippine Business Leaders: Asia CEO Awards Returns to Recognize Movers and Shakers

Nominations are open for the 2023 awards season

In the face of a post-pandemic economic landscape, business leaders worldwide have strived to drive growth and adapt to changing conditions. Amidst the ebbs and flows of the industry, it is the leaders who successfully navigate these challenges and transform their businesses that are truly making a difference. Recognizing their commitment to a progressive Philippines, the Asia CEO Awards 2023 is set to honor these movers and shakers.

Now in its 14th year, the Asia CEO Awards is reimagining its mission and vision to align with the rapidly shifting world. Rebecca Bustamante, the founder of ACA, envisions the awards as a platform to cultivate future industry leaders and solidify the Philippines’ status as a hub of business excellence. “The Philippines is brimming with talented business leaders waiting for their opportunity to elevate the economy to new heights. They possess strength, compassion, and resilience,” says Bustamante. “Every year, we witness this potential, and now we want to contribute to its nurturing.”

For 2023 and beyond, the ACA embraces the rallying cry of “ONE TRUE PRIZE.” Inspired by the concept of the awards being the foremost and highly respected peer organization in the country, Bustamante and her team aim to establish a standard of excellence for others to follow. They hope that the recognition bestowed upon the awardees will inspire a positive impact on the community.

Nominations are now open for the 2023 Asia CEO Awards, seeking outstanding individuals and corporations based in the Philippines. Eligible nominees are those who have demonstrated exemplary leadership achievements in the region over the past year. The criteria for each category focus on the positive contributions made towards the development of the country’s economic capabilities, international reputation, and involvement in business or heritage. With a genuine concern for the Filipino people, these nominees are paving the way for a brighter future for the nation.

The prestigious panel of judges for this year’s Asia CEO Awards was announced at the recently concluded media launch. Among the distinguished judges who will review the entries are Architect Jun Palafox, business leaders Bing Sibal-Limjoco, Don Felbaum, PWC Chairman Alex Cabrera, public and private sector figure Darlene Berberabe, and economist Bernie Villegas. The finalists for each award category will be announced once the panel has finalized the shortlist.

Beyond the glamour of an awards night, the Asia CEO Awards is committed to making a meaningful impact. During this year’s presentation, Bustamante will launch the Learning Excellence & Active Development (L.E.A.D.) Center. This transformative initiative is aligned with the belief that “Together we can do more.” It aims to develop highly competent, well-rounded, and proactive individuals who will become future drivers of the nation. Through diversity, equity, and inclusion, the L.E.A.D. Center seeks to establish a foundation for informed and intelligent business practices across all sectors. The leadership development framework will also incorporate advocacy and outreach work for poverty and hunger alleviation. Initially, the L.E.A.D. programs will be offered online starting in April, with plans to conduct sessions at their soon-to-be-built facility in Tagaytay.
